How to trigger particle effect

like this iam making ball game 2d for mobile and when i die when i fall into hole i want to spawn particle like blood or something how can i make on trigger particle system ?

Untick the loop property in the particle settings and use the Emit() method

http://docs.unity3d.com/ScriptReference/ParticleSystem.Emit.html

Actual implementation depends on what kind of effect you have, but on your case you will most likely look like this:

 MyParticleSystem.Emit(50);

Play a little bit with the particle system in the inspector till you have the effect you want and you only need to pass the number of particles to spawn as argument.
